종래에도 밤낚시용 찌로서 찌봉상단에 내장된 발광다이오드를 점멸시켜 물고기의 입질을 확인할 수 있도록한 고안이 여러가지 제안된 바 있으나 이들은 찌체가 수면에서 기울어져도 스위치편이 폐로되어 발광다이오드를 점멸시키도록 구성되었으므로 물고기의 입질을 정확히 확인할 수 없는 결점이 있으므로 본 고안은 이러한 결점을 감안하여 안출한 것인바 이를 첨부도면에 의거하여 상세히 설명하면 다음과 같다.Conventionally, there have been various proposals to check the quality of fish by flashing the light-emitting diode built into the top of the bobber as a night fishing bobber, but they are configured to blink the light-emitting diode because the switch piece is closed even if the body is tilted from the surface. The present invention has been devised in view of these drawbacks because the defects of the fish can not be precisely identified, which will be described in detail based on the accompanying drawings.

찌체(1)내의 중앙부 하위에는 저면에 고정영구자석(4)이 부착되었으며 수은전극(2),(2a)을 양분되게 내장시킨 절연밀폐관(3)을 설치하고 그 바로 위에는 저면에 ""형의 도전선(5)이 축설된 유동영구자석(6)을 부상시켜 이 도전선(5)의 양단(5a),(5b)이 절연밀폐관(3) 내부로 관통하여 양분된 수은전극(2),(2a) 에 접리되도록 구성하므로서 찌체(1)의 승강 충격에 의하여 유동영구자석(6)이 승강하면서 도전선(5) 양단(5a),(5b)을 수은전극(2),(2a)에 접리하여 발광다이오드(LED1)를 점멸시키도록 구성하였다.A fixed permanent magnet (4) is attached to the bottom of the center part in the lower part of the body (1), and an insulation sealing tube (3) in which the mercury electrodes (2) and (2a) are quantitatively installed is installed. The mercury electrode is divided into two parts 5a and 5b of the conductive wire 5 through the inside of the insulating sealing pipe 3 by floating the floating permanent magnet 6 formed therein. (2) and (2a), so that the floating permanent magnet 6 is lifted and lowered by the impact of lifting and lowering of the body 1, and the conductive wires 5, 5a, 5b are connected to the mercury electrode 2, The light emitting diode (LED 1 ) was flickered by folding to (2a).

그리고, 일측 수은전극(2)은 전지(7)의 음극선에, 타측 수은전극(2a)에 발광다이오드(LED1)의 음극리드에 각각 연결하였으며, 도면중 미설명부호 LED2는 상용점등 발광다이오드이다.And, one mercury electrode (2) is battery (7) a cathode ray, the other side of mercury were respectively connected to the negative electrode lead of the LED (LED 1) to the electrode (2a), the drawing reference numeral LED 2 is commercially available light emitting diodes of the to be.

이와 같은 본 고안은 유동영구자석(6)이 고정영구자석(4)의 극성 반발력에 의하여 일정한 간격을 유지하고 있다가 찌체(1)가 승강하면 그 충격에 의하여 유동영구자석(6)이 출렁이면서 승강하므로 유동영구자석(6)하면에 축설된 도전선(5)의 양단(5a),(5b)이 수은전극(2),(2a)에 접리되어 찌봉상단에 발광다이오드(LED1)를 접멸시킨다.The present invention is such that the permanent permanent magnet (6) is maintained at a constant interval by the polar repulsive force of the fixed permanent magnet (4) and when the jiche (1) is raised and lowered the permanent permanent magnet (6) by the impact Both ends 5a and 5b of the conductive line 5 arranged on the lower surface of the floating permanent magnet 6 are folded to the mercury electrodes 2 and 2a, so that the light emitting diode LED 1 is connected to the top of the jet. Let's do it.

이와 같이 본 고안은 물고기의 입질로 찌체(1)가 승강하면 전기한 바와 같이 유동영구자석(6)하면에 축설된도전선(5)이 유동영구자석(6)과 함께 승강하면서 도전선(5)의 양단(5a),(5b)이 수은전극(2),(2a)에 접리하면서 발광다이오드(LED1)를 점멸시키므로 물고기의 입질을 보다 예민하고 정확하게 확인할 수 있는 유용한 고안이다.In this way, the present invention is a conductive wire (5) is built up in the lower surface of the permanent permanent magnet (6) as shown in the previous figure when the lifting body (1) by the granule of the fish ascends with the floating permanent magnet (6) Both ends (5a), (5b) of the flashing light emitting diode (LED 1 ) while folding to the mercury electrodes (2), (2a) is a useful design that can confirm the quality of the fish more sensitive and accurate.
